Kia Unveils Website
4 August 1997
Kia Unveils WebsiteIRVINE, Calif., Aug. 4 -- Kia Motors America goes On-line today with the debut of its internet website (http://www.kia.com). Kia's website features easy-to-access company and vehicle information. Consistent with Kia's communication style, the new website uses humor and straight-talk to relay the company's reliability and durability messages. Consumers can explore Kia's history dating back to its bicycle-building days in 1952, as well as learn about current vehicle features and specifications. To support Kia's claims of manufacturing well-built vehicles, tear-down results of the Sephia's 200,000-mile obsessive testing against the Toyota Corolla, along with highlights of Kia's motorsports accomplishments are depicted. In addition, the site features customer testimonials and feedback from media test drives. Potential customers can locate dealers and order brochures as well. "The website, I think, demonstrates that we take our business seriously, but we don't take ourselves too seriously," said Greg Warner, Kia's executive vice president and chief operating officer. Kia is in the midst of its market-by-market roll-out and currently sells its Sportage sport-utility vehicle and Sephia compact sedan at more than 270 dealerships in 28 states. Kia Motors America is the U.S. sales, marketing and distribution arm of Kia Motors Corp. in Seoul, South Korea. SOURCE Kia Motors America
